If you want to carry out the best Invisalign treatments, you need to learn from the best practitioners from the outset. So says Dr Amo Sohal, co-founder of an award-winning dental practice and Diamond Invisalign provider, speaking to FMC after attending The Big Three webinar hosted by top US Invisalign clinician Dr Ryan Molis. 

During the webinar, Dr Molis divulged three transformational practices he credits with helping to elevate his business and allow him to complete more than 7,000 solo Invisalign treatment cases. The webinar was a pre-cursor to his live, one-day Invisalign Masterclass: Unlocking Practice Growth, taking place in London on 6 June. The masterclass is designed to help dentists build on their Invisalign success.

What will the Invisalign masterclass include?

Session one 

Session one will equip attendees with best practices for successful Invisalign treatment. The leaning objectives for this include three simple steps to starting more Invisalign treatments. 

Also, developing confidence to discuss treatment with patients by focusing on the benefits rather than sales, and understanding how to convey the benefits of clear aligner treatments over those of other modalities. 

Session two 

Session two is designed to build doctors’ confidence in a variety of malocclusions and to give patients the best possible clinical outcomes. Delegates will learn how to predictably move an upper lateral into an ideal position every time, as well as treatment planning for a range of malocclusions, including a diastema, a deep bite, a lower angles incisor, an anterior open bite, and anterior and posterior cross bites. 

Dr Molis will also cover predictably moving first molars, expansion and eight steps to fixing and preventing a posterior open bite. The session will also focus on ‘difficult’ cases, ClinCheck planning and modifications, and utilising additional aligners.
